the odd numbers are the numbers in the sequence 1,3,5,7,9, .... Define the sequence of S-numbers as follows: the first S-number is 1 The second S-number is the sum of the first S-number and the second odd number the third s-number is the sum of the second S- number and the third odd number. the fourth S-number is the sum of the third S-number and the fourth odd number, etc...... compute the first seven S-numbers. make a note of any patterns you notice. enter the first seven S-numbers as a comma-seperated list: first seven S-numbers =
